8. Seeing things Roger's way: fields and animals

Fields and animals often feature in Raveel's work. In his day, most of the land was still used for agriculture. Over the course of his life, urbanisation spread and agriculture changed dramatically. This also led to the disappearance of some characteristic features, such as haystacks: piles of hay that were left in the fields after the hay had been shaken.

Here you can see some works in which Raveel depicts the fauna, flora and landscapes of Machelen.
